Penns Tavern Dogs are allowed at Penn's Tavern, the historic waterfront restaurant, located on the Susquehanna River. They serve up classic bar food in the restaurant built in the eighteenth century. You can try one of their burgers, like the Bayou burger, the wild boar burger, or the bison burger. If you're feeling thirsty, select one of the twelve microbrews on tap. Their expansive deck offers twenty-two dog-friendly dining options. Penn's Tavern is open Tuesday through Saturday from 11am to 9pm and Sunday from 11am to 4pm. See Details

Market Cross Pub & Brewery The dog-friendly Market Cross Pub has four outdoor tables where you can sit with your pup. Market Cross produces English style beers, and the menu features classic English pub fare along with American favorites. Previous guests recommend the Fish and Chips, which come in King and Queen sizes. For authentic English pub dishes, there's Cottage Pie, Bangers and Mash, and Beef n Guinness among others. There's also sandwiches, burgers, salads, and entrees including Prime Rib and Crab-Stuffed Salmon. Open Sunday through Tuesday 11am to 10pm, Wednesday and Thursday 11am to 12am, Friday and Saturday 11am to 1am. See Details
